Super-Enhanced Absorption of Gravitons in Atomic Gases
We present a novel method for detecting gravitons usingan atomic gas supported by laser fields.Despite the coupling strength of gravitons to atomictransitions being orders of magnitude weaker than that ofphotons to atomic transitions, the rate of graviton-absorbedatomic transitions can be substantially elevated to a practicallyobservable level. This enhancement is facilitated by anexceptionally potent amplification effect, stemming froma collective quantum electrodynamics phenomenon thatencompasses a simultaneous multiphoton-multiatom process.
